Output 81a59c5472b19296c32666447ea28380ba777c10018fd4376f96296eb6114af3:10

value
45407
script pubkey
OP_0 OP_PUSHBYTES_20 23f1d952da1551199387f213037e658eeeb7ca51
address
bc1qy0caj5k6z4g3nyu87gfsxln93mht0jj3accsva
transaction
81a59c5472b19296c32666447ea28380ba777c10018fd4376f96296eb6114af3
spent
true